I just wanted to warn people not to use Crypto Capital (cryptocapital.co). A lot of bitcoin exchanges use them as one of their payment processors (you can see all the names on the Crypto capital website). I am a member of one of the bigger bitcoin exchanges who use them and I had several swift payments made from my account to my bank account, using Crypto Capital swift transfer. They all went well, until the latest one. I withdrew a five figure sum - that was a month ago, and I am still waiting for payment. First they said it was delayed because their bank asked about the payment, then they said it was definitely sent on November 3. Then it did not arrive and they have been delaying ever since. Of course I am dealing with the support for the exchange. The latest thing from Crypto Capital was that they had had a delay on all payments and now they had all been sent. I waited, not arrived. The exchange support copy and pasted the reply to me. It was pigeon-english vague nonsense. The exchange has been asking for a trace on my funds and the 'swift message' because my receiving bank says if they get that they can do a trace from their end too. All Crypto Capital have done is delayed and delayed, not done a trace, not answered the exchange support's questions. It really is very fishy and now begins to feel like a scam or a warning that all is not well with this company. The reason I post this is to warn any of you not to choose Crypto Capital (panama based company) when withdrawing funds from any of the bitcoin exchanges. I have had a month of stress and it is not resolved yet. The reason I am not mentioning the exchange's name is because it is ongoing and they are still chasing Crypto Capital every day in a bid to try to recover my five-figure sum. Trust me, you will know them.

Update: After posting here and on another forum, and using twitter, I got a result today. Probably not a coincidence. Kraken support stated that Crypto Capital confirmed the payment had never even been sent. Conclusion: Crypto Capital are definitely having some major problems operating their service, so seriously avoid them. Anyway Kraken managed to get the 'payment' cancelled and put the 12,000 euro funds back into my Kraken account. Kraken not to blame, though I had to get fairly persuasive and public to get this resolved. Crypto Capital really have been telling pork pies - do not touch them, it is too stressful! It looks like I may be going through something similar. The CEX.IO fiat withdrawal to Crypto Capital went fine and I proceeded with trying to further withdraw to my bank account. The Crypto Capital web page form for providing the bank details required IBAN and has room only for one SWIFT code. IBAN is not used by Canadian banks and there is no value I can provide, so the form rejects everything I try. Then, for the USD transfer, an intermediary bank SWIFT is needed and there is no room on the form for it.

So far, I have attempted many phone calls and sent all the details to Support. Nobody picks up the phone and the mailbox is full, no Support reaction. I have also tried to get CEX.IO to do something about it, since I assume they vouch for Crypto Capital and had done their due diligence before recommending them to their customers for funding operations.

Has any of you experienced the same and how can this be solved, please?
